The AH1806 is a high-sensitivity, micro-power Omnipolar Hall effect switch IC, designed for portable and battery powered consumer to home appliance and industrial applications such as smart-meter magnetic tamper detection. Based on two sensitive H all effect plates and a copper stabilized architecture the AH1806 provides a reliable solution over the whole operating range. To support portable and battery powered equipment, the design has been optimized to operate over the supply range of 2.5V to 5.5V and consumes only 24µW with a supply of 3V.The single-open-drain output can be switched on with either a North or South pole of sufficient field strength. When the magnetic flux density (B) perpendicular to the package is larger than operate point (Bop) the output is switched on (pulled low). The output is turned off when B becomes lower than the release point (Brp). The output will remain off when there is no magnetic field.
- Omnipolar (North or South Pole) Operation
- High Sensitivity
- Single Open Drain Output
- Micropower Operation
- 2.5V to 5.5V Operating Range
- Chopper Stabilized Design Provides:
- Superior Temperature Stability
- Minimal Switch Point Drift
- Enhanced Immunity to Stress
- Good RF Noise Immunity
- -40°C to +85°C Operating Temperature
- ESD (HBM) > 6KV
- Small Low Profile SOT553 and Industry Standard SC5 9 and SIP-3 Packages
- Totally Lead-Free & Fully RoHS Compliant
- Halogen and Antimony Free. “Green” Device
